Regular Zoo hours are 10 a.m. to 4 p.m. Bunnyville is free for members. Panthera leo. At the Detroit Zoo. Binti, whose name means “daughter” in Swahili, was born on Sept. 10, 2020. She is the first lion born at the Detroit Zoo since 1980. Her mother Asha and aunt Amirah, born in 2016 at another zoo, joined the Detroit Zoo pride in May 2019. The Tauber Family Railroad has been a perennial favorite at the Zoo, serving nearly half a million passengers each year since it was presented by The Detroit News in 1931. The miniature railroad consists of two complete trains of six coaches each and one standby. The Detroit Zoo is home to animals from A to Z, including anteaters and zebras and hundreds of other species in between. More than 2,000 animals representing more than 200 species of amphibians, mammals, birds and reptiles live in the Zoo’s 125-acres of true-to-life habitats that bring visitors face-to-face with these exotic creatures.
